About
Taus Raunholt is a leading researcher at the intersection of 5G wireless communications and industrial automation, with a core focus on enabling Industry 4.0 through advanced connectivity. His most influential work, "An Experimental Framework for 5G Wireless System Integration into Industry 4.0 Applications" (58 citations), provides a foundational blueprint for integrating 5G with industrial Internet-of-Things (IIoT), cyber-physical systems, and edge computing to optimize and rapidly reconfigure production processes. Building on this, his paper "Towards a 5G Mobile Edge Cloud Planner for Autonomous Mobile Robots" (16 citations) pioneers the migration of robot intelligence to the cloud, exploring how 5G network slicing can support centralized coordination and planning for autonomous systems in dynamic factory floors. Raunholt’s contributions are pivotal in demonstrating how 5G’s low latency and high reliability can transform industrial robotics, moving computation from onboard processors to mobile edge clouds. His work not only advances the theoretical understanding of 5G-enabled cyber-physical systems but also offers practical frameworks for real-world deployment, making him a key figure in the evolution of smart manufacturing and autonomous industrial ecosystems.
